
Patuxent River Osprey Trip
It was a warm morning spent with fellow birders on the Patuxent River checking osprey nests. The outing was led by Greg Kearns. Greg has been a senior park naturalist for the Maryland-National Capital Park and Planning Commission (MNCPPC) for 40 years at Patuxent River Park and Jug Bay Natural Area. He is an expert on the wetland ecology of the Chesapeake Bay, a licensed bird bander, and a renowned authority on Osprey. Greg and his interns have installed and maintained over 100 osprey nest platforms along 25 miles of river and banded over 5000 adult and juvenile Ospreys. He has been recognized for his work with the Soras rail and restoration of the wild rice marshes at Jug Bay, Md. This wetland restoration provides for the fish and other organisms, and the Osprey’s role in this important ecosystem.
